55 Pa. Code § 4300.103. Equipment and furnishings.

§ 4300.103. Equipment and furnishings.

 The Department will participate in the cost of equipment and furnishings through depreciation, expensing or amortization of loans for their purchase. Only items which are essential to the operation of the programs operated under contract with the county are allowable. The purchase of equipment and furnishings shall be in accordance with the bidding and procurement requirements as contained in §  4300.145 (relating to bidding and procurement).
